  • belkanabelkana Member Posts: 3

    I loved Mabinogi to death.

    Mabinogi has a lot of things I would love to see applied to other games. The variety of skills for one, and the weight system. I love that what you eat impacts the size of your character.

    Downfall is that for the major storyline you need to be paying. Which is too bad because it is thrilling. Plus if you want to run a guild, you have to pay.

    I put out about $200 for 3 months of gameplay, because I needed all the special stuff. I majored as a tailor so having the weekly dye, and the extra storage was important. Plus I was a guild leader. It just became too expensive for me.

    I think it'd be better if they went P2P rather than having to spend so much on rebirths, and pets. A pet costs from $4-$10. A rebirth $8-$10. So trying to keep up with new pets, and reborthing to max your skills is costly, and then paying out for Advanced Play, well it just gets ridiculous.

    I liked the combat. I loved that it didn't have to be just running in and hitting things, and that the monsters had a bit of AI. It gave it more challenge.

    I honestly think more games need to look at the features of Mabinogi. If for a second we take out the whole having to pay for the better features, can you imagine? Wonderful story line, additional quests, hugely customizable character, variety of pets, variety of skills, ability to craft items, no fixed classes, and ability to compose your own music. When they say "live the fantasy life" they really mean it (except in the case of gay marriage of course). You don't have to be a warrior or mage, you can cook, tailoring, craft, mine, harvest, forge, and so on. Honestly Mabinogi is the kind of game I've been waiting for since I was born. It was nice to have the freedom to go defeat a dungeon, bake some cake, and then save the Goddess.

  • AtmaDarkwolfAtmaDarkwolf Member UncommonPosts: 353

    As far as the game goes itself, its great, the combat (pve) system is unique, and the freedom of skill choices opens up a 'how do you want to play' idea. Also with the life skills, you open up even more options.

     

    pvp on the other hand is pretty much one sided. He who shoots first wins. Melee don't stand much chance, and once u die its all a gank fest to kill you as you try to stand back up(with almost 100 % injury and 1 hp, so no chance to pot spam to full health)

     

    The one thing which WILL make me quit this game (if it hasn't already, am taking a semi break atm) is the rampet cheating and botting. Nexon does absolutly nothing to stop the cheaters, and recently some of the high ranking/most well know players have started to bot(which dosen't make sense, the way mabi is made, the 'level grinding' u see in other games is tame in mabi, if it gets a bit slow u just rebirth, keep skills, and start over)

     

    The other thing which can scare off players is the real diffrence between paying and non paying customers. Right now after Iria its not too bad, since you can get a free rebirth at age 20, go to 17, and rebirth every week for free. But non paying customers have no pets(each costs between 3-12 bucks) no nao services(when you have nao, and die, she will res u at 100% health and bless all gears) and non paying customers, after level 30, cannot set up shops, or purchuse houses, etc.

     

    2 fixes needed: Slightly more content for non payers(maybe a pet or two reward for quests) and SOMETHING done about the cheating.

    I think You mean weaving(which BLOWS chunks to rank at rank 7)

     

    Tailoring is making finished things like cloathing, leather armors, etc.

    Weaving makes the ingrediants for tailoring and blacksmithing(silk, fabric, etc)

    I actually payed for this game too. I've never payed for any free game myself, but in Mabinogi, there's pets that you can buy. Now, the unique thing about pets in Mabinogi is that you can either play as your character and summon your pets, or you can play as your pet and level up and learn new abilities. If your playing with friends, you can also get 2-seated mounts so you and a friend could ride, or anyone who joins your party, for that matter. Another useful thing about pets is AI. Your pet can automatically heal you and assist you in combat, so you don't have to pay attention to your combat and the pets. Instead, the pet can be of use instead of the usual free mmorpg pet which just stands around waiting for you to ride it again.
